Nets play-by-play announcer struggles with Telestrator

Brooklyn Nets play-by-play announcer Ian Eagle tried his hand at the Telestrator on Wednesday night, illustrating the team's upcoming schedule with what he thought were drawings of his favorite food from each opponent's city.

Eagle attempted a word association game of sorts, drawing the first thing he thought of about each city. His masterpieces included chicken nuggets for Atlanta, deep dish pizza for Chicago and comedian Drew Carey for Cleveland.

To throw his lackluster drawing skills into even sharper relief, he was broadcasting the game with the "Czar of the Telestrator" himself, Mike Fratello.
